A crew of international sailors has been rescued following a dramatic incident in the Arabian Sea, where their vessel was struck by a missile fired from a United States fighter jet. The oil tanker, which was operating under international sanctions, issued an urgent distress call after the strike, prompting immediate rescue operations in the waters off Oman.

According to maritime authorities, the incident occurred when the sanctioned tanker was traversing one of the world’s busiest shipping lanes. The crew’s distress signal, which included the plea “please send help,” triggered a coordinated response from regional naval forces and rescue services. All personnel aboard the vessel were successfully extracted from the area and brought to safety.

Details of the Maritime Incident

The circumstances surrounding the missile strike remain under investigation by international maritime authorities. The tanker had been subject to various international sanctions regimes, which complicated its operations and insurance coverage. Following the impact, the vessel sustained significant damage, raising concerns about potential environmental hazards given its cargo of crude oil.

The incident highlights ongoing tensions in the Middle East region, where military operations and commercial shipping frequently intersect. The Arabian Sea and surrounding waters have become increasingly volatile, with multiple nations conducting military exercises and enforcement operations in the area.

International Response and Rescue Operations

The successful rescue of the crew demonstrated the effectiveness of regional maritime coordination and rapid response protocols. Multiple vessels in the vicinity of the incident responded to the distress call, working alongside official naval units to ensure the safety of all personnel aboard the stricken tanker.

The rescued crew members are receiving medical attention and support following their ordeal. Preliminary reports indicate that while some crew members sustained injuries from the strike, the rapid evacuation prevented a more catastrophic outcome.
